A solar inverter converts the DC (direct current) energy from your solar panels into AC (alternating current) electricity, which powers your home's appliances and systems. This is essential because most household devices run on AC power. Without it, your solar panels are basically just attractive. . Solar inverter SPS circuit
SMA Solar Technology AG recommends installing a residual-current device (type A) between the inverter's output for secure power supply and the outlet for secure power supply operation, which trips at a residual current of 30 mA. Observe all locally applicable standards. . SMA Sunny Boy inverters SB7. 0-1SP-US41 have a "Secure Power Supply" (SPS) component, which can be wired to a separate SPS outlet. It can provide up to 2kW of 120V AC power in SPS mode in case of a grid failure. In such a case, it must be manually activated via an SPS switch. If you activate the secure power supply operation, the inverter supplies loads that are connected to the outlet. .
